Empty Bowls278 viewsOn Thursday November 18, 2021, the Tri-Town community came together to support student artists and their activism to help neighbors in need. The Old Rochester Regional High School Art department hosted its second "Empty Bowls" event. This Fall, students in both Ms. Butler’s and Ms. Mogilnicki’s art classes designed and created ceramic bowls. On the night of the event, patrons made a donation and chose a one-of-a-kind, work of art for their soup.

Old Hammondtown School’s 5th Grade poster contest278 viewsPaige Mallioux won first place and Willow Ruel second in Old Hammondtown School’s 5th Grade poster contest with the theme “Be a Cool Community, Plant Trees.” The Massachusetts Department Conservation and Recreation (DCR) recognizes Mattapoisett as one of the state’s Tree City USA member municipalities, and one of the town’s member activities is the annual art contest that fosters awareness in next generations about precious resources.

Loft School278 viewsThe Loft School of Marion held its Preschool Art Show and Pre-K Celebrates the World Tour on April 6. The boys and girls invited their families to view all the amazing artwork they have created this year. The Pre-K class has spent the year traveling around the world, learning about different countries such as Italy, Portugal, Germany and Costa Rica. ORR Spirit Week278 viewsThe culmination of Old Rochester Regional High School’s Spirit Week was a pep rally held after October 7 classes in the gymnasium. ORR sophomores performed a Wizard of Oz skit, and the ORR Bulldog joined Dorothy and company. The seniors displayed a "Back in Time/Back to the Future" theme, featuring a cleverly constructed “Delorean,” a colorful aerobics class, lots of action and energetic music with Marty McFly and Doc Brown characters joined by the heroic Bulldog.

Cardboard Boats278 viewsGrade 7 students at Old Rochester Regional Junior High School took to the beach on Tuesday morning for a field day at the Mattapoisett YMCA that featured a cardboard boat race. The boats were designed entirely of cardboard and duct tape. The SCOPE program also included making tie-dye T-shirts. Photos by Mick Colageo
